#012f17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#012f17 is composed of 0.4% red, 18.4%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.1% yellow and 81.6% black. It has a hue angle of 148.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 9.4%. #012f17 color hex could be obtained by blending #025e2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#012f17
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000904 is the darkest color, while #f4fff9 is the lightest one.
